Inverness, 3d Dec. 'The EARL OF MONTROSE, from Riga to Ireland, is aground on the Longmate [Longman]. Part of the cargo discharged.'

Source: The Marine List, LL, No. 7219, London, Friday December 9 1836.

NMRS, MS/829/71 (no. 7194).

(No classification or cargo specified: date of loss cited as 3 December 1836). Earl of Montrose: this vessel stranded on the Longmate [Longman], Inverness.

(Location of loss cited as N57 30.0 W4 13.0).

I G Whittaker 1998.

The location assigned to this record is essentially tentative.
